Abstract:
Combined with the long-term observation data of three-dimensional ultrasonic anemometer at the deck of a long-span suspension bridge in the coastal area of Guangdong Province, the average wind characteristics of the wind field at the bridge site are statistically analyzed. Taking the wind speed exceeding 8 m/s as the standard of strong wind, the fluctuating wind characteristics of the bridge site are analyzed based on strong wind samples. The results show that the coastal areas of Guangdong are mainly affected by the southeast monsoon in spring and summer and the northwest strong wind in autumn and winter. The downwind turbulence intensity is obviously greater than the transverse wind and vertical turbulence intensity, and the ratio of each component is roughly
Iu∶
Iv∶
Iw=1∶0.86∶0.60. There is a significant positive correlation between gust factor and turbulence intensity, and the empirical formula recommended by Cao and Choi can better reflect the relationship between the two, and the empirical formula recommended by Cao is more suitable for coastal areas. Turbulence integral scale has a negative correlation with turbulence intensity. With the increase of turbulence intensity, turbulence integral scale first decreases rapidly and then tends to be stable. Based on the measured data, the empirical formula of turbulence integral scale and turbulence intensity is given, and the correlation between the two is significant. In the measured data, the downwind power spectral density is in good agreement with Kaimal spectrum, the transverse wind power spectral density is in good agreement with Von Karman spectrum, and the vertical power spectral density is in good agreement with Panofsky spectrum at high frequency band.
